Where to stay in Reynalton

Reynalton, a charming village in Kilgetty, offers a delightful escape for those seeking outdoor adventures and beach vacations. Explore the stunning countryside, unwind at the bustling harbour, and bask in the beauty of Carmarthen Bay. With its friendly atmosphere and family-friendly vibe, Reynalton is perfect for relaxing getaways. Don't miss the nearby country park for a taste of nature's serenity, making your visit a memorable experience filled with adventure and tranquillity.

  • Tenby: Tenby is a charming coastal town located 9.7km from Reynalton, celebrated for its stunning beaches and historic architecture. The town's vibrant atmosphere peaks during the summer months, drawing visitors seeking outdoor adventures and picturesque scenery. Highlights include the expansive sandy beaches perfect for family outings and the breathtaking views from the surrounding national park. Explore local hiking trails and enjoy recreational areas, making it an ideal spot for nature lovers and those keen on exploration.
  • Saundersfoot: Just 6.4km away from Reynalton, Saundersfoot is a delightful seaside village known for its scenic harbour and sandy beaches. Much like Tenby, it experiences a surge of visitors from June to August, all eager to partake in outdoor activities and soak in the stunning coastal views. With multiple hiking trails and access to recreational areas, Saundersfoot is perfect for those looking to engage with nature. The family-friendly beaches and proximity to national parks make it an excellent choice for a relaxed yet adventurous holiday.
  • Kilgetty: Situated in the heart of Kilgetty, Reynalton offers a unique base for exploring this lovely area. While Kilgetty itself sees a steady flow of visitors throughout the year, it particularly comes alive in the spring and summer months. Travellers are drawn to Kilgetty for its outdoor experiences, including access to hiking trails and recreational spots. The area features beautiful nearby beaches and family-friendly attractions, providing a serene yet adventurous setting for your stay.

Find the best attractions near Reynalton

Reynalton offers a delightful mix of outdoor adventures and beach escapades, making it perfect for a memorable holiday. Visitors can explore local attractions such as stunning beaches, historic castles, and exciting amusement parks. Whether you're seeking cultural experiences, a romantic getaway, or simply some fun in the sun, Reynalton and its surroundings provide a variety of activities to suit every traveler's interests.

  • Tenby Beach: Experience the stunning beauty of Tenby Beach, renowned for its golden sands and picturesque views. Ideal for sunbathing, beach sports, or simply enjoying the vibrant atmosphere, this beach offers a perfect escape just 9.7km from Reynalton.
  • Oakwood Theme Park: Thrill-seekers will love Oakwood Theme Park, located only 4.8km away. With numerous rides and attractions for all ages, it's an outdoor adventure hub perfect for families seeking excitement and fun-filled days.
  • Carew Castle: Explore the enchanting Carew Castle, situated 6.4km from Reynalton. This historic site boasts romantic landscapes and rich cultural heritage, making it a captivating destination for history enthusiasts and lovers alike.

What's the seasonal weather in Reynalton?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 8°C. Average annual precipitation for Reynalton is 1120 mm.
